0

我使用Google Places API發送對我周圍地點的請求,並設置了'name'參數以按地點名稱進行過濾。Google Places API - 通過西里爾參數搜索地名

事情是它對拉丁名字都有效,但我想搜索用母語寫的地方(使用西里爾字符),當我這樣做時,它不會返回任何結果。我曾嘗試在JavaScript中使用名爲encodeURI的函數(字符串),但它沒有幫助。甚至有可能執行這種搜索?

var request = { 

location: new google.maps.LatLng(41.98806, 21.45944), 
radius: 50000, 
name: 'базен' 

};

它適用於'bazen',但它不適用於'базен'(名稱參數)。

回答

0

https://developers.google.com/places/documentation/search也許? 「可選參數」 - 「語言」 - 語言代碼,指示應該返回結果的語言(如果可能)。查看支持語言及其代碼的列表。請注意,我們經常更新支持的語言,因此此列表可能不完整。 我知道它說的結果返回但我想它也會影響請求 - 你試過設置它嗎?對不起,我只做英文,所以我無法測試它。 :(